Why UPVC Windows and Doors Are Ideal For Your Home
Upvc doors and windows are an excellent way to increase your home's efficiency in terms of energy. They are sturdy and low maintenance. These characteristics make them ideal for any home.
Durability
UPVC doors and windows are extremely durable. They create a safe and secure environment and improve the aesthetic value of your home. They'll last for many years without having to be painted, repaired or maintained. These products can last for more than 25 years.
uPVC is a highly efficient and affordable material that is cost-effective and affordable. It is chemical-resistant and resists termites, humidity, and storms. Furthermore, it is simple to maintain. It is easy to clean with water and soap.
UPVC doors are more robust and stable than wooden doors. UPVC windows are also very effective for sound-dampening. This material is also resistant to fire and corrosion.
UPVC is also a very green material. This allows you to help save the planet and reduce your energy bills. Aside from that, uPVC has a long life span and requires very little maintenance.
Take into consideration the durability of the material and the fixings when choosing a material for your doors or windows. Windows that are multi-point lock and do not require painting should be considered. Also, make sure that the frames are made of an material that lasts.
Using uPVC as an option for your windows and doors is a smart investment. Since it is a durable and rigid material, it will not degrade or break down in extreme weather conditions.

Energy efficiency
uPVC windows, doors and doors are a great choice for those looking for energy efficiency. They can keep your home cool during summer and warm in the winter, which can help you save money on your electric bills. They're also durable and can stand up to a variety of chemicals.
There are many types of uPVC windows and doors to pick from. These options can vary in style, price, performance, and cost. The most effective ones are those with an energy efficiency that is high.
Many factors affect the efficiency of energy-efficient windows and doors. They must be constructed of materials that can stand up to the test of time and seasons. It is crucial to pick the right glass and have it installed by a professional.
The best uPVC windows and doors are those that come with triple-paned glass, or the low-E glass coating. Triple-paned windows will improve the thermal comfort of your home. The double-glazed panes are held in position by a strong uPVC frame.
Energy efficient windows and doors are a great solution for homes and offices. They can reduce your electricity bill by as much as 30%. Furthermore, they can cut outside noise by as much as 40 decibels.

Low maintenance
You'll receive a good value when you purchase a uPVC door or window. It is extremely durable and easy to maintain. Additionally, UPVC windows and doors are typically more affordable than wooden windows and doors.
You must ensure that your uPVC doors and windows are maintained. Not only will this prolong their lifespan however, it will increase their effectiveness. These are some simple maintenance tips to assist you in getting the most out of your investment.
The first step is to apply a damp towel to wipe down the glass of your uPVC door. Use a mild liquid detergent to wash the glass. This is the best way of cleaning UPVC. Once it has dried polish the glass.
Second, spray oil to grease the moving parts of your uPVC door. Do this every few months. It is important to apply the silicone evenly spray. You can also clean hinges using silicone spray.
